Overview Topamet 25mg Tablet
Epilepsy and migraine management often involves Topiramate 25mg tablets. This medication also addresses Lennox-Gastaut syndrome, a severe childhood-onset epilepsy. Administration is flexible—with or without food—but consistency (same time daily) is recommended. Missed doses should be taken immediately upon recall, and the prescribed course completed regardless of symptom improvement. Abrupt cessation requires prior physician consultation to avoid seizure exacerbation. Regular blood tests to monitor bicarbonate levels may be advised. Common side effects include nausea, altered taste, tiredness, diarrhea, weight loss, appetite suppression, and memory difficulties. Vision changes (myopia, glaucoma) necessitate pre- and post-treatment eye exams. Drowsiness and dizziness necessitate caution with driving or activities demanding concentration. Report persistent or bothersome side effects to your physician.

How Topamet 25mg Tablet works:
Topamax 25mg tablets are used to treat epilepsy. They work by reducing overactive neuronal firing in the brain, thus controlling seizures.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Topamet 25mg Tablets should not be taken with alcohol.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Using Topamet 25mg tablets during pregnancy poses a confirmed risk to the fetus. Prescribing may occur exceptionally in life-threatening circumstances where the potential benefits outweigh the known hazards. Physician consultation is essential.
Breast feedingC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
The use of Topamet 25mg tablets while breastfeeding is likely inadvisable. Available human data indicates potential transfer to breast milk, posing a possible risk to the infant.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king a 25mg Topamet tablet might reduce attentiveness, impair vision, and cause drowsiness or d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.
KidneyCAUTION
Individuals with impaired kidney function should exercise caution when using Topamet 25m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
LiverCAUTION
Individuals with hepatic impairment should exercise caution when using Topamet 25mg tablets. D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Topamet 25mg Tablet :
Should you forget a Topamet 25mg Tablet dose, administer it immediately upon remembrance. Nevertheless, if your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
